LIVADA Vegetable Spread (Romanian Zacusca) 530g

Zacusca (also known as Zakuska) is a traditional vegetable spread made with tomatoes, roasted peppers, and eggplants. This homemade style of zacusca also contains onions and caroots, as well as a mix of spices to give it just the right flavor! Eat as a side dish to grillead meats or grains, or spread on bread for a delicious snack! It is a incredibly healthy and easy way to increase your consumption of vegetables! 100% natural! BORSEC Mineral Water 1.5L

Borsec (Borszek) is situated in the Eastern Carpathian Mountains of Transylvania, and is one of the most renown curative spas in the subalpine, windless, peat-rich county of Harghita. It is listed in the register of historical monuments. Bottling of Borsec commenced over two hundred years ago; since modernization in 1992, the facility outputs two million liters per month of its legendary "Regina Apelor Minerale SA Borsec" (Mineral Water Queen Borsec). The curative properties of the water were already known in the 1600s, and for centuries it was transported by carts in wooden casks to be served in the Royal Court in Vienna. It was Emperor Franz Josef who dubbed Borsec the "Queen of Mineral Waters."
